What SBA Loans Are

SBA loans Lake Stevens businesses pursue are government-backed programs, most often the SBA 7(a), designed for longer terms and larger uses than most short term products. They can support real estate, expansion, equipment, and stabilizing working capital, with structures aimed at established owners planning years ahead.

The backing from the Small Business Administration is meant to open doors for borrowers who might not fit a conventional bank box, which matters for the trades and service firms common around Lake Stevens.

What can an SBA loan be used for in Lake Stevens?+
Owners commonly use SBA 7(a) financing to buy or improve commercial property, acquire a business, purchase major equipment, refinance certain debt, or fund expansion. It suits established Lake Stevens firms planning multi-year moves rather than covering a short, one-time gap.

How long does the SBA process take?+
SBA loans generally take longer than short term products because of documentation and underwriting steps. Timelines vary by funder and by how complete your paperwork is. We help you gather what is needed early so your Lake Stevens application moves as smoothly as possible.
